移动端性能优化的先进技术提升用户体验391
随着移动设备的普及,移动端用户体验的重要性与日俱增。移动端性能优化已成为网站设计中的关键考虑因素,因为它直接影响用户参与度、转化率和整体业务成功。
本文将深入探讨移动端性能优化的先进技术,重点介绍其原理、优点和实施策略,帮助企业实现出色的移动端用户体验。
1. 渐进式 Web 应用程序 (PWA)
PWA 是介于网站和原生应用程序之间的混合体。它们利用现代网络技术提供类似应用程序的体验,无需下载或安装。PWA 具有快速加载、离线访问和推送通知等优势,显著提升移动端用户体验。
2. 响应式设计
响应式设计可确保网站在所有设备上都能自适应显示。它使用流体布局和媒体查询,根据屏幕尺寸调整内容和布局。响应式设计通过提供一致的用户体验,消除跨设备的兼容性问题。
3. 图像优化
图像通常是移动端网站中较大的元素,它们会显著影响加载速度。优化图像大小、格式和交付方式是提升性能的关键。WebP 和 JPEG 2000 等较新的图像格式提供更高的压缩率而不会影响质量。
4. 代码分割
代码分割将大型 JavaScript 捆绑文件拆分为更小的模块。这些模块仅在需要时才会加载,从而减少初始加载时间。代码分割还提高了代码可维护性和重新加载性能。
5. 服务端渲染 (SSR)
SSR 将内容渲染到服务器端并将其发送到客户端。这消除了客户端渲染的延迟,从而实现更快的首次加载时间。SSR 对于复杂的页面和应用程序尤其有用,其中客户端渲染可能很昂贵。
6. HTTP/2
HTTP/2 是 HTTP 协议的新版本,它通过并行流、标头压缩和服务器推送等功能显著提高了性能。HTTP/2 通过减少往返行程和更有效地利用网络带宽,改善了移动端加载时间。
7. 缓存
缓存将静态资源(如图像、脚本和样式表)存储在客户端设备上。当用户返回网站时,这些资源可以从本地缓存中加载,从而消除需要从服务器重新下载的需要。缓存有效地加快了加载时间。
8. 浏览器缓存控制
浏览器缓存控制是通过 HTTP 标头控制浏览器缓存行为的机制。这些标头允许 web 开发人员指定哪些资源可以缓存,缓存时间以及是否可以重新验证。有效的缓存控制策略可以提高性能并减少网络流量。
9. 性能监控和分析
持续监控移动端网站性能对于优化至关重要。通过使用性能监控工具,企业可以识别性能问题、跟踪改进并确保最佳的用户体验。分析工具可以提供有关页面加载时间、资源消耗和用户交互的见解。
10. 持续交付和部署流水线
建立有效的持续交付和部署流水线对于快速、安全地向移动端用户提供更新至关重要。自动构建、测试和部署过程可减少人为错误,并确保新功能和性能改进的及时交付。
通过实施这些先进的移动端性能优化技术,企业可以大幅提升用户体验,提高参与度,推动转化,并最终提高业务成果。记住,移动端性能优化是一个持续的过程,需要不断监控、分析和优化,以确保在瞬息万变的移动环境中保持最佳性能。
2024-11-30